The job market in Kronenwetter, Wisconsin

With data compiled from reliable public sources and government organizations like the Bureau of Labor Statistics and the U.S. Census Bureau, Joblift provides you with essential insights to help you in your job search in Kronenwetter, WI.

Kronenwetter offers a diverse range of industries for jobseekers, including manufacturing, health care, retail, education, and hospitality. The city is an excellent location for people looking to explore new career opportunities in these sectors. With its well-rounded industrial landscape, Kronenwetter provides ample options for growth and development in the workforce. As a result, this city has become an attractive destination for professionals seeking stability and progression in their chosen fields. Overall, Kronenwetter's dynamic mix of industries contributes to its steady economic growth and continued success.

In the city, employment opportunities are available across a range of sectors with an average salary of $58,790, which is slightly below the national average. The majority, at 66%, have access to insurance provided by their employers, highlighting a commitment towards employee welfare. Although the cost of living in this city is about 10% lower than average, residents can still enjoy a comfortable lifestyle while maintaining manageable expenses. Furthermore, the average commute time of 22 minutes allows for a balanced work-life experience and contributes to the overall appeal of this location for job seekers.

Kronenwetter, WI is a city with a below average unemployment rate of 3.80%, indicating a healthy local economy.
